Knowing your pool's exact volume is critical for proper chemical dosing, equipment sizing, and water cost estimates. Here's how to calculate it for every pool shape.
Gallons = Length × Width × Average Depth × 7.48
The 7.48 converts cubic feet to gallons (1 cubic foot = 7.48 gallons). Average depth = (shallow end + deep end) ÷ 2.
